Broadly speaking, design is a process of creating the description of a new facility, usually represented by detailed plans and specifications; construction planning is a process of identifying activities and resources required to make the design a physical reality.
What is a professional building designer?
A Building Designer is first and foremost a professional familiar with all facets of the building trade, whose plans and designs represent the particular needs, style and budget of the client. You may retain a Building Designer to provide all or any part of the planning, design, and construction process as you desire.

What is a building designer called?
A Building Designer, also known as a Professional Home Designer or Residential Design Professional, specializes in designing light-frame buildings such as single- or multi-family homes. A building designer can also be part of a Design-Build team.

What is the first step in design process?
Discovery is the first step of the design process, where teams work together to develop an understanding of the problem they are trying to solve, and define the path they will take to explore solutions. It culminates in the communication of a vision – a concise mantra of the team’s conclusion.
